Regional-Jet Growth, Mainline Recovery Bring Some Airports' Operations Back

In January 2004, U.S. airline members of the Air Transport Assn. flew 38.6 million fare-paying passengers a combined total of 47 billion mi. using mainline aircraft--Boeing 717s and larger. During the same month, the FAA logged 1.15 million flight operations by commercial aircraft at 35 of the...
